Device & Emulator Compatibility
Tendoku's emulator-ready ROMs work on PC, Mac, Android, and iOS devices, allowing smooth gameplay for classic GBA, SNES, PS1, PSP, and Nintendo DS titles.
- Windows PC: Supports mGBA, SNES9x, RetroArch for stable retro game performance.
- MacOS: Compatible with OpenEmu and RetroArch for smooth gameplay.
- Android: Play handheld retro games via mobile emulators with touch or controller support.
- iOS: Play retro games via third-party emulators depending on device configuration.
